The Kano State House of Assembly KNHA has passed the signage and advertising establishment Bill 2025.

The landmark bill aimed at regulating advert placement in the state,seeks to establish a centralized agency to control and monitor all forms of advertising in Kano.

The bill, which was passed after a thorough review and third reading, will establish the Kano State Signage and Advertisement Agency.

The agency will be responsible for licensing and regulating all forms of advertising, including billboards, posters, and broadcast media.

According to the Majority Leader of the House, Hon. Lawan Husseini, the agency will ensure that all adverts conform to the state’s norms and culture.

He noted that the agency will also generate revenue for the state through licensed advert placements.

To ensure compliance, the agency will have the power to remove any unlicensed billboard or advert.

The government will also provide designated areas for poster placement upon payment, with fines to be paid by defaulters.

The agency will operate under the supervision of the Ministry of Land and Physical Planning. Once assented to by the governor, the bill will become law, marking a significant milestone in the state’s efforts to regulate advert placement and promote a cleaner and more organized environment.
